To understand MOTION, you need to understand the following:
speed = how fast something is moving
i.e. distance travelled - displacement - over time taken
Speed is a measure of the distance an object travels in a
given length of time
: speed is a SCALAR quantity
VELOCITY = how fast something is moving + THE direction IT IS MOVING IN
average velocity =
velocity is a VECTOR quantity
acceleration
Acceleration
Speed and velocity only deal with movement at a constant rate. When we speed up, slow down, or change direction, we want to know our acceleration. Acceleration is a vector quantity that measures the rate of change of the velocity vector with time:average acceleration = SPEED & ACCELERATION
